If you are walking the beach in the south end of Stone Harbor in the early morning hours, you are likely to pass a few of the lovely sisters on retreat at Villa Maria by the Sea.
My aunt was an IHM (order of the Immaculate Heart of Mary), so I’m a pro at spotting the nuns. This way I can be extra polite. You know…for my permanent record!
The clues: short hair, sensible sneakers, and often a “Nuns’ Beach” t-shirt or sweatshirt. Oh wait, I just described my beach walk look! That explains the friendly nods.
Also look for a plain Timex watch (seriously) and the occasional rosary.
The historic building and grounds are beautiful- a grand Stone Harbor landmark since 1937. AND the only beach block street lined with modest cars!
